為什么我打開的窗口有滾動條沒有菜單和工具欄
<!DOCTYPE html>
<html>
?<head>
? <title> new document </title> ?
? <meta http-equiv="Content-Type" content="text/html; charset=gbk"/> ??
? <script type="text/javascript"> ?
? ? function openWindow(){
? ? ? var url,msg //定義兩個變量
? ? ? msg=confirm("確定要打開新窗口嗎?") // 新窗口打開時彈出確認框,是否打開
? ? ? if(msg){
? ? ? ? ?alert(msg);
? ? ? ? ?url=prompt('新窗口顯示的網站:','http://www.xianlaiwan.cn/'); // 通過輸入對話框,確定打開的網址,默認為 http://www.xianlaiwan.cn/
? ? ? ? ?window.open(url,'_blank','top=100px,left=0,width=800px,height=500px,menubar=yes,toolbar=yes,scrollbars=no,status=yes');//打開的窗口要求,寬400像素,高500像素,無菜單欄、無工具欄。
? ? ? ? }?
? ? } ? ?
? </script>?
?</head>?
?<body>?
?<input type="button" value="新窗口打開網站" onclick="openWindow()" />?
?</body>
</html>
2016-10-25
? ?雖然不清楚題主具體情況,但覺得有可能是瀏覽器的原因,如下是部分相關筆記,希望對題主的學習有幫助,對于我也有促進作用。
window.open(url,'資金計劃項超支提醒','width='+(window.screen.availWidth-10)+',height='+(window.screen.availHeight-30)+ ',top=0,left=0,resizable=yes,status=yes,menubar=no,scrollbars=yes');
window.open???彈出新窗口的命令;??
??'page.html'???彈出窗口的文件名;??
??'newwindow'???彈出窗口的名字(不是文件名),非必須,可用空''代替;??
??height=100???窗口高度;??
??width=400???窗口寬度;??
??top=0???窗口距離屏幕上方的象素值;??
??left=0???窗口距離屏幕左側的象素值;??
??toolbar=no???是否顯示工具欄,yes為顯示;??
??menubar,scrollbars???表示菜單欄和滾動欄。??
??resizable=no???是否允許改變窗口大小,yes為允許;??
??location=no???是否顯示地址欄,yes為允許;??
??status=no???是否顯示狀態欄內的信息(通常是文件已經打開),yes為允許
window.open('','','').focus(); 彈出框時,出現在最前端,但并不能始終保持在最前端
望采納~謝謝辣
2016-10-26
謝謝大家的回答!謝謝你們!
2016-10-25
我猜測可能你用的是firefox吧,你應該是瀏覽器本身設置就不顯示菜單欄吧,至于工具欄,firefox默認就是沒有的
2016-10-25
下載谷歌瀏覽器吧,我之前有用其他的瀏覽器也不行
2016-10-25
可能是兼容性問題吧,有些瀏覽器不支持。